Career Guidance Skills information skills S2.6 - calculating and estimating S2.6.1 - performing calculations Calculate aquatic resources growth rate
Description
Calculate and forecast growth rates. Monitor and assess growth and biomass taking mortality into account, based on the different methods of growth assessment.
